Default htc apache wm6 - programming my new number

hi dash

been looking all over the net without much luck, hopefully you can help me. im in new zealand and have just bought an htc apache that already had wm6 professional installed. i called telecom and got my new phone number organised (gave them the phone's esn) but when i was given instructions to program in my new number, starting with
##482243 then talk button, all it did was try to call. the telecom guy said it was
supposed to come up with a menu. and he didnt have the codes for wm6 as its not supported yet by telecom nz. im waiting for instructions from the person i bought the apache from. in the meantime thought id try your forum

can you please help?

thanks in advance

yup what you would have to do is flashback to the original rom which can be found on your providers website. and than we have the WM6 rom here that after you get it activated that is you can reflash to it. when flashing to WM6 those call numbers to activate dont work since no one ever thought that WM6 would be working onthe apache but thanks to Helmi c that was proven wrong.
